Overview of Odoo Manufacturing Module
Odoo's Manufacturing module is a complete solution for managing manufacturing operations, from raw materials to finished products. It integrates seamlessly with other Odoo modules such as Inventory, Purchases, Sales, and Accounting, providing a unified platform for all business processes.
Key Components of Odoo Manufacturing
- Manufacturing Orders: Create and manage production orders
- Bills of Materials (BOMs): Define product components and manufacturing steps
- Work Centers: Manage production resources and capacity
- Routing: Define manufacturing processes and workflows
- Quality Control: Implement quality checks at various production stages
- Maintenance: Schedule and track equipment maintenance
- MRP (Material Requirements Planning): Plan material needs based on demand
- PLM (Product Lifecycle Management): Manage product development and changes
Detailed Features and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ers
1. Production Planning and Scheduling
Effective production planning is essential for manufacturing efficiency, especially in Saudi Arabia where labor costs are rising and competition is intensifying.
Key Features:
- Master Production Schedule (MPS): Plan production based on forecasts and actual orders
- Capacity Planning: Optimize resource utilization and avoid bottlenecks
- Work Order Scheduling: Automatically schedule work orders based on priorities and available capacity
- Gantt Chart Visualization: Visual representation of production schedule
- Lead Time Calculation: Accurate estimation of production time
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
With labor nationalization (Saudization) increasing labor costs, efficient production planning helps maximize productivity and minimize overtime. The visual scheduling tools are particularly valuable for managing diverse workforces with varying language skills, common in Saudi factories.
2. Bills of Materials (BOM) Management
Accurate and flexible Bills of Materials are the foundation of manufacturing operations.
Key Features:
- Multi-level BOMs: Support for complex product structures
- BOM Versioning: Track changes to product compositions over time
- Variant BOMs: Manage different versions of similar products
- By-products and Co-products: Account for additional outputs from production processes
- Component Substitution: Define alternative materials when primary components are unavailable
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
For Saudi manufacturers dealing with imported raw materials, the component substitution feature is particularly valuable, allowing production to continue even when supply chain disruptions occur. The multi-level BOM capability supports the increasingly complex products being manufactured in the Kingdom as part of the industrial diversification strategy.
3. Material Requirements Planning (MRP)
Efficient material planning is crucial for maintaining optimal inventory levels and ensuring production continuity.
Key Features:
- Demand Forecasting: Predict material needs based on historical data and sales forecasts
- Automated Procurement Suggestions: Generate purchase orders based on production needs
- Safety Stock Management: Maintain buffer inventory for critical components
- Lead Time Management: Account for supplier delivery times in planning
- Shortage Alerts: Proactive notification of potential material shortages
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
With many raw materials being imported into Saudi Arabia, effective MRP helps manage the longer and sometimes unpredictable lead times. The system's ability to suggest optimal order quantities also helps reduce the higher inventory carrying costs often experienced in the Kingdom due to climate-controlled storage requirements.
4. Work Order Management
Streamlining the execution of production activities is essential for manufacturing efficiency.
Key Features:
- Digital Work Instructions: Provide detailed guidance for production tasks
- Time Tracking: Monitor time spent on different production activities
- Material Consumption: Track actual vs. planned material usage
- Production Reporting: Record production output and quality metrics
- Barcode Integration: Scan materials and products for efficient tracking
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
The digital work instructions feature is particularly valuable in Saudi Arabia's multicultural manufacturing environment, where workers may speak different languages. Instructions can be provided in multiple languages, reducing errors and training time. The barcode integration supports the increasing automation in Saudi factories, a key aspect of the industrial strategy under Vision 2030.
5. Quality Management
Quality control is increasingly important for Saudi manufacturers, especially those aiming to export globally or supply to multinational companies operating in the Kingdom.
Key Features:
- Quality Control Points: Define inspection points throughout the production process
- Quality Checks: Create detailed inspection protocols
- Non-conformance Management: Track and resolve quality issues
- Statistical Quality Control: Monitor quality metrics over time
- Certification Management: Track product certifications and expiration dates
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
As Saudi Arabia works to establish itself as a quality manufacturing hub, robust quality management capabilities are essential. The certification management feature is particularly valuable for manufacturers seeking to comply with international standards like ISO, which is increasingly important for Saudi companies looking to participate in global supply chains.
6. Cost Management
Understanding and controlling manufacturing costs is critical for profitability, especially as Saudi manufacturers face increasing competition.
Key Features:
- Standard Costing: Define expected costs for products and operations
- Actual Cost Tracking: Capture real costs incurred during production
- Variance Analysis: Identify and analyze differences between standard and actual costs
- Cost Breakdown: Understand the contribution of materials, labor, and overhead to total cost
- Profitability Analysis: Evaluate the profitability of different products and production runs
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
With energy subsidies being gradually reduced in Saudi Arabia, manufacturers need to closely monitor and control costs. Odoo's cost management features provide the visibility needed to identify efficiency opportunities and maintain competitiveness in this changing environment.
7. Maintenance Management
Preventive maintenance is essential for maximizing equipment uptime and extending asset life.
Key Features:
- Preventive Maintenance: Schedule regular maintenance activities
- Corrective Maintenance: Manage repairs and unplanned maintenance
- Maintenance Requests: Allow operators to report issues
- Spare Parts Management: Track and manage maintenance inventory
- Maintenance Analytics: Monitor equipment reliability and maintenance costs
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
The harsh climate in Saudi Arabia can accelerate equipment wear and tear, making effective maintenance management particularly important. The preventive maintenance capabilities help extend equipment life and reduce the frequency of breakdowns, which is crucial given the often longer lead times for replacement parts in the Kingdom.
8. Subcontracting Management
Many manufacturing operations involve subcontracted processes or components.
Key Features:
- Subcontracting Operations: Define which manufacturing steps are performed by subcontractors
- Material Provision: Manage materials provided to subcontractors
- Subcontractor Portal: Allow subcontractors to access relevant information
- Quality Control: Implement quality checks for subcontracted work
- Cost Tracking: Monitor costs associated with subcontracting
Benefits for Saudi Manufacturers:
As Saudi Arabia develops its manufacturing ecosystem, many companies rely on specialized subcontractors for certain processes. Odoo's subcontracting management features help maintain visibility and control over these external operations, ensuring quality and timely delivery.
Implementation Considerations for Saudi Manufacturers
Localization Requirements
When implementing Odoo Manufacturing in Saudi Arabia, several localization aspects need to be considered:
- Arabic Interface: Ensure the system is configured with Arabic language support
- Hijri Calendar: Set up dual calendar support for planning and reporting
- Working Hours: Configure the system to reflect Saudi working hours, including adjustments during Ramadan
- Compliance: Ensure the system supports local regulatory requirements
Integration with Other Systems
For maximum benefit, Odoo Manufacturing should be integrated with:
- Government Systems: Integration with relevant Saudi government platforms
- Banking Systems: Connection to local banks for payment processing
- Industry-Specific Systems: Integration with specialized manufacturing equipment or software
- Customer/Supplier Systems: EDI connections with major customers or suppliers
Implementation Timeline and Approach
A typical Odoo Manufacturing implementation in Saudi Arabia follows these phases:
- Requirements Analysis: 2-4 weeks
- System Configuration: 4-8 weeks
- Data Migration: 2-4 weeks
- Testing: 2-4 weeks
- Training: 2-4 weeks
- Go-Live and Support: 2-4 weeks
The total implementation time typically ranges from 3-6 months, depending on the complexity of the manufacturing operations and the extent of customization required.
